Considering Lisbon for Oct half term with DH and DC (9 and 7).

Would like a few nights in the city then maybe a few nights at the coast.
What’s the weather likely to be like, and any good suggestions for a good hotel close to Lisbon but good for RnR? Will look for an AirBnb in Lisbon.

October is a lovely month to visit because it's not so hot that it's debilitating but still pleasantly t shirt weather. The sea stays warm enough for swimming.

Sintra is about 40 minutes away by train and is an amazing place to visit - palaces and castles, a world heritage site. A really good day trip. Lisbon itself is very beautiful and seemed to me very chilled - much smaller and calmer than other European capitals. Lots of hills though - everything is on a slope.
